Overview

Carbon Forestry 2025 is set to take place on August 19-20, 2025, in Rotorua, New Zealand. This annual event has established itself as a key gathering for industry leaders, corporate emitters, and investors, providing a platform to discuss the evolving landscape of carbon forestry and its implications for climate change mitigation.

Key Highlights

The event will feature discussions on the dynamics of New Zealand's carbon forestry market, identifying key players driving demand, and exploring how the forestry industry is increasing supply. Attendees will also address upcoming challenges and strategize on the long-term outlook for carbon forestry.

In 2024, the event attracted over 250 participants, highlighting its significance in the sector. The former Climate Change Minister, Hon Simon Watts, emphasized the critical role of forestry in New Zealand's Emissions Trading Scheme (ETS) and the government's commitment to supporting this sector.
